The foundations were built for another world.

The next internet will be populated by people, organizations, devices, services, and autonomous agents. They need a common way to express identity, authority, privacy, and verifiable computation.

01

Identity is fragmented

Accounts, devices, organizations, and agents live behind unrelated identity systems with no shared authorization language.

02

Authority is implicit

Applications routinely infer permission from possession of a key, a session, or an opaque platform role.

03

AI acts without receipts

Agents can call tools and move value, yet the exact policy, model, input, and budget behind an action are hard to verify.

04

Cryptography is aging

Critical internet infrastructure was not designed for a credible post-quantum migration across every authorization boundary.

The next trust layer must verify not only who signed, but what they were allowed to do—and why the result should be accepted.

Another chain must justify every new trust assumption.

This is not a claim that existing chains are obsolete. Ethereum leads in composability, Aztec in programmable private state, Solana in optimized execution, Starknet in provable computation, and Cosmos and Polkadot in modular sovereignty. Actum’s narrower bet is that authority, privacy, evidence, and post-quantum validity need one coherent boundary.
